深入了解GitHub MMD:功能、用法与最佳实践

在现代软件开发中,文档的可视化越来越受到重视,而GitHub作为一个主流的代码托管平台,提供了多种文档编写和展示的方式。其中,GitHub MMD(Markdown Multi-Dimensional)是一个非常强大的工具,它通过丰富的语法支持,使开发者能够更轻松地创建结构化和可视化的文档。

什么是GitHub MMD?

GitHub MMD是一种基于Markdown的文档编写语言,它支持多维数据的展示,能够让文档更加生动和易于理解。MMD语言不仅保留了Markdown的简洁性,还扩展了更多功能,允许用户在文档中插入图表、流程图、以及其他可视化组件。

GitHub MMD的特点

  • 易用性:MMD遵循Markdown的基本语法,简单易学。
  • 可扩展性:支持多种可视化工具和插件,适应不同需求。
  • 跨平台支持:在GitHub等平台上可无缝使用,方便共享和协作。

GitHub MMD的安装与配置

要在GitHub上使用MMD,用户需要首先确保自己的环境已经配置好,以下是步骤:

  1. 创建GitHub账号:如果还没有账号,请注册一个。
  2. 创建新项目:在GitHub上新建一个项目,选择合适的命名和描述。
  3. 启用GitHub Pages:为你的项目启用GitHub Pages,以便后续展示MMD文档。
  4. 安装相关插件:可以选择安装支持MMD的插件,如Markdown Extra。

必备工具

  • Markdown编辑器:如Typora,支持实时预览。
  • Git:确保能够使用命令行工具进行版本控制。

如何编写MMD文档

在撰写MMD文档时,可以遵循以下格式和语法:

基本语法

  • 标题:使用#表示标题级别,如# 一级标题## 二级标题
  • 列表:使用-*创建无序列表,使用数字创建有序列表。
  • 链接与图片:使用[链接文本](链接地址)添加链接,使用![图片描述](图片地址)插入图片。

高级语法

  • 图表和流程图:可以使用工具如Mermaid或PlantUML来生成图表。
  • 表格:支持创建复杂的表格。

GitHub MMD在项目中的应用

示例项目

  • 项目文档:使用MMD创建项目说明文档,展示项目结构。
  • 技术博客:利用MMD编写技术文章,分享开发经验。

实践中的注意事项

  • 保持简洁:MMD文档应简洁明了,避免过多复杂元素。
  • 定期更新:保持文档与代码同步更新,确保信息的准确性。

FAQ(常见问题解答)

1. GitHub MMD支持哪些功能?

回答:GitHub MMD支持多种功能,包括图表插入、流程图创建、以及表格生成,帮助开发者更好地组织和展示信息。

2. 如何在GitHub中共享MMD文档?

回答:可以通过GitHub Pages功能,将MMD文档发布到互联网上,方便他人访问和查看。

3. MMD与普通Markdown有何区别?

回答:MMD在普通Markdown的基础上增加了更多可视化的功能,支持图表和流程图,适合需要更高展示需求的文档。

4. 使用GitHub MMD需要付费吗?

回答:GitHub的基本功能是免费的,包括使用Markdown和MMD编写文档。但某些高级功能可能需要GitHub的付费账户。

5. 哪里可以找到GitHub MMD的资源?

回答:可以通过GitHub的官方文档、社区论坛,以及各类在线教程找到MMD的相关资源和学习材料。

结语

通过对GitHub MMD的了解与实践,开发者可以在项目文档的编写上更得心应手,提高工作效率和协作能力。无论是技术文档还是项目介绍,MMD都能帮助你更好地传达信息,让阅读者更加直观地理解项目内容。希望本文能够为你提供有价值的指导与参考。

正文完